Summary

The Data Analytics Associate is responsible for using data to design, create, and maintain analyses, reports and tools in support of business operations and performs data analysis utilizing appropriate analytics methodologies and fosters data-driven decision-making by providing valuable consultative analytics support.


Job Duties

Responsible for maintaining the integrity of the existing enterprise data warehousing system; participates in the ongoing development and support of the College's data reporting system; responsible for applying upper-level analytical and technical expertise to interact with functional teams, understand requirements, and deliver intelligent, pragmatic designs.

 

• Develops and implement databases, data collection systems, data analytics and other tasks that optimize statistical efficiency and quality.
• Assists in interpreting complex data, analyzes results using statistical techniques and provides ongoing reports in support of strategic goals.
• Develops predictive models and descriptive statistics.
• Develops dashboards and data visualizations.
• Identifies, analyzes, and interprets trends or patterns in complex data sets.
• Provides support in identification, integration and preparation of large volumes of data.
• Understands functional areas' business requirements and translate into technical specifications and user-friendly reports and dashboards.
• Prepares high quality documentation that follows established guidelines.
• Recommends improvement to and changes in operations to increase effectiveness and efficiency.
